General Sherman Tree Trailhead

Outdoors

General Sherman Tree Trailhead

This paved 0.5-mile trail offers a chance to see the General Sherman Tree, fitting well into a half-day visit to Sequoia National Park. Expect moderate crowds and no direct cost for the trail itself.

Moro Rock Trail

Outdoors

Moro Rock Trail

Moro Rock Trail is a short, strenuous hike with rock-cut stairs offering panoramic views, suitable for an hour-long, free family or solo adventure within Sequoia National Park. Combine it with other park activities like visiting giant sequoias.
